Support team: if customers report intermittent timeouts, the
// pool is usually exhausted by long-running report queries, not outages.
// Raising this value requires sign-off from the Drossel platform group,
// since the database caps total connections across all services. Idle
// connections recycle after ninety seconds, so brief spikes self-heal.
// When escalating, include the pool stats dump and the build token that
// appears on the line directly after this comment.

trace token, bawep-fahof: htk6_262092

## Swap greedy driver matching for weighted scoring

This PR replaces Fleetwise's greedy nearest-driver assignment with a weighted heuristic that factors idle time, pickup distance, and recent cancellation rate. Simulation runs against the Harborview dataset show a 7% drop in average wait. Scoring weights are configurable per region. The defaults we're shipping are below.

tuning constants:
RATE_LIMITS = {
    "zorael": 10,
    "oliix": 1,
    "holix": 2,
    "quenix": 10,
}

## Changelog — ProctorLane Queue v4.2

Default queue behavior changed this release. Exam sessions flagged for manual review now route to the regional pool instead of a single global queue, and the idle-timeout default dropped from 30 to 15 minutes. Support should expect fewer stuck sessions but more reassignment notices in the dashboard. No action needed unless a school opts out. The new defaults shipped to all tenants are as follows.

config for tagaf-bawif:
[norok]
host = norok.ordinworks.local
user = norok_svc
database = norok_prod